The Early Beginnings

The concept of harnessing energy from the sun dates back to the 7th century BC, when ancient civilizations used solar ovens to cook their food. However, it wasn’t until the 19th century that the first solar-powered devices were developed. In 1839, French physicist Edmond Becquerel discovered the photovoltaic effect, which is the process by which light is converted into electrical energy.

The First Solar Panels

In the 1880s, Charles Fritts, an American inventor, created the first solar panel by coating a thin layer of selenium on a metal plate. This early prototype was able to convert light into electricity, but it was not efficient enough to be practical for widespread use. Despite this, Fritts’ invention laid the foundation for future developments in solar panel technology.

The Modern Era

In the 1950s and 1960s, scientists and engineers began to develop more efficient solar panels using silicon wafers. This led to the creation of the first commercial solar panels in the 1970s. The introduction of thin-film solar cells in the 1980s further increased efficiency and reduced costs, making solar panels more accessible to the masses.
